Type
ORACLE
Validation date
2023-06-01 05:17: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.05819,
    "usd": 0.06217
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

0001122FD186A00BE62DDE634F683BFD707EC8CB793AFA14F4C0D4C38869FEE4DBAD

Previous signature

BE795745A9C34A4C00D8AE867F4A64AEFE4CD4932D2E2ED8599175EB8192E8CD7A671FA1BDE06F6A2D940823A1DDAD662F6797DDC9A21637AEF0F4228F05AD0F

Origin signature

3046022100EED503895772E96A44F70D9DDBDE1CFC69C2B9BD1A10A363E41AF8F9C6922312022100D1162BDED39A5CAA38268B26FBEF69BE6CCCD55A5D8A60E5024DD25CD76225D5

Proof of work

010104641D2D652B2A36CDE32EABB7AC1D6F0351A1CFAE45BA1483ADAD99B166DB289E9E408C13C28D10F62F068EE552C651FAA5A2BD6417D68EAFC8C269FBD2FBE9E3

Proof of integrity

006A684730B059B2A4BB9F4CC7CE239F2D65410F4CA5ABC9A3CA2146202D53682A

Coordinator signature

29265F0B739097C6F3C6551195CE5949407FBB8B7632A7D89B4A43E767228EF24F7C5436D5EC67F172C758DC5CC3D4226447BDE796C24B9D68B3770D7F99E004

Validator #1 public key

0001936CCE1295F6988DB49825C6CDE26CF96AC12657C56CA7AC06C1D4C98E99E9D4

Validator #1 signature

51B272CDABAC8BAB3E55895291DD33C08BBC397819CCE65A096C21A6EF009B3E1DB56D17021F312BCBA0646284DA6D6C273A0DA5F70D6970C117A42BEECF9609

Validator #2 public key

00016BD1443F1CD524796698001AE001C31DBC438FEE3DEC41D74C61D37A1271DB39

Validator #2 signature

401DB10D32249886C86108A40631AB7A4A60AD38A90174D432987FB88E2967F2D1C76258A60F0EC7B25AEC6ABC19260D85871F3994F5EC79B4F25B34635E6407